If you use -nomaster when you launch a server it will also disable sourcequery making the server seem offline until you try and connect via console.

Does anything exist that will re-enable sourcequery when -nomaster is used?

Perhaps another method exists to prevent it from being listed on the master server but still be able to use sourcequery?

The only thing I can think of is blocking outgoing connections to the steam master servers....

Try hidden on sv_tags cmd on server.cfg

I think it's not accepting it:

Code:
<response>
<success>true</success>
<servers>
<server>
<addr>xxx</addr>
<gmsindex>65534</gmsindex>
<reject>hidden</reject>
<appid>730</appid>
<gamedir>csgo</gamedir>
<region>-1</region>
<secure>true</secure>
<lan>false</lan>
<gameport>27016</gameport>
<specport>28016</specport>
</server>
</servers>
</response>
I've not seen the <reject> before ?

<reject> is the reason it isn't be added to the list, so looks like it is working fine.
